Claims (1)

【実用新案登録請求の範囲】[Scope of utility model registration request] 2個の低融点金属体における一方の低融点金属
体の融点を他方の低融点金属体の融点に等しいか
やや低くし、これらの低融点金属体を直列に接続
し、一方の低融点金属体に並列に抵抗体を接続し
、抵抗体と一方の低融点金属体との間の距離を抵
抗体と他方の低融点金属体との間の距離よりも短
かくしたことを特徴とする温度ヒユーズ。
The melting point of one of the two low-melting point metal bodies is equal to or slightly lower than the melting point of the other low-melting point metal body, and these low-melting point metal bodies are connected in series, and one of the low-melting point metal bodies is A temperature fuse characterized in that a resistor is connected in parallel to the resistor, and the distance between the resistor and one low-melting point metal body is shorter than the distance between the resistor and the other low-melting point metal body. .
